Job Description:
This dynamic, forward- thinking and award winning practice delivering consultancy services to a broad spectrum of clients in the construction industry are looking for a Marketing and Graphics Coordinator with a creative flair to join their busy marketing team. It’s a busy and fast paced role in a fantastic team.
What you’ll be doing…
Marketing
* Work with the Bids and Marketing Director to develop social media strategies and implementation
* Website maintenance, updates and monitoring and following up on website traffic
* Improving external engagement (social media, recruitment, brand/business awareness)
* Maintenance and on-going review of marketing activities, reporting on performance and suggested improvements
* Web and social media analysis and reporting
* Management of collateral library; pro actively updating and liaising with business to make sure content is up to date
* Attendance at business development/marketing opportunities such as careers fairs and industry related events
* Event organisation and management
* Supporting in the submission of accreditations and awards, etc
* Supporting the internal intranet homepage (SharePoint) with updates
* Support the team and business with any administrative or project support as required
Graphics
* Refining and ensuring correct implementation of brand guidelines
* Producing, checking and adjusting artwork in line with brand guidelines
* Growing and maintaining graphics library
* Following our branding to design:
* Diagrams and infographics for marketing materials and bids
* Social media and website assets
* Reports and brochures
* Presentations
* Print and digital artwork for campaigns and events
* Internal and external newsletters
* Updating, regulating and rolling-out company templates
The right person will be really self-motivated with a real passion for marketing who enjoys getting creative. You’ll need previous experience in a marketing/graphics position with excellent written and creative communication skills and strongIndesign, ideally gained in construction, architecture, engineering or similar.
